We are looking for a keen and experienced service engineer, fitter, technician or mechanic to join our team. This is a fantastic opportunity for someone who is either an experienced powered access engineer OR someone with experience as a car mechanic, plant fitter or similar who wants to do something different. As a Workshop Service Engineer for Nationwide Platforms you will work within a busy depot to inspect, repair and maintain our machines ensuring they are ready for use by our customers. Our machines are powered access machines such as booms and scissor lifts. Full training will be provided, so with a great attitude, willingness to learn, and some mechanical/electrical engineering experience, this could be the role for you. In reward we offer a competitive salary, life assurance x2 contractual salary, Westfield health care plan, 25 days holiday and a pension. Working hours are Monday - Friday 8am - 5.30pm.
Part of the Loxam Group, Nationwide Platforms are the UK's leading specialist provider of powered access rental equipment, with the largest and broadest fleet, local depots spread across the country, and our wealth of experience partnering with companies in a variety of sectors including Construction, Warehouse & Distribution, Aviation, Facilities Management, Industrial Services, Telecoms and Media. Our customers can depend on us to provide the right solution to support their every working at height need. At Nationwide Platforms, safety is our priority. Our BlueSky Solutions and Training division offers customers access to the latest and safest ways to work and, through long standing partnerships with our manufacturers, we will always provide equipment that leads to a safer industry. Some of our innovations include the award-winning secondary guarding systems and Harness ON, a range of pioneering Material Handling Attachments (MHAs), and the SkySentry control and monitoring system.
